How to Check the CUO Result 2021?

The Central University of Orissa (CUO) releases the semester exam result online at the official website Students can check Winter and Monsoon Exam result in a few simple steps. Below are the steps provided to check the CUO Koraput Result.

  • Visit the official website of CUO, cuo.ac.in.
  • The University official page will appear.
  • Check the News & Update section for the semester exam result or select Academic available in the menu and click on the result link.
  • The Results page will appear.
  • Check your programme name and click on the link
  • The result will appear.

CUO Supplementary Examination

A student shall be eligible to appear for the supplementary exam if he/she has secured an “F” grade in the exam or unable to attend the end semester exam (AB grade) due to a medical reason. The supplementary exam is conducted within the week after the commencement of the next semester. A student will not be allowed to appear for the supplementary exam a second time for the same course. Students have to submit the supplementary exam form and fees to appear for the supplementary exam.

CUO Special Supplementary Examination

The UG, PG, and 5 Year Integrated PG students who are left with backlogs even after the completion of the prescribed duration of the programme are eligible to appear for the special supplementary exam. Students can appear for a maximum of two courses where the number of courses in the semester is and the maximum of three courses where the number of the courses are more than four. The special supplementary exam is held during the schedule of the supplementary exam.

CUO Improvement and Repeat Examination

An improvement exam is conducted for the students whose grade is “C” or “P” in any course. The improvement exam is conducted along with the supplementary exam. The exam is conducted only for the theory courses. Appearance for the improvement exam will be allowed only once.

The repeat exam is conducted for those students who secure an “F” or “Ab” grade in the supplementary exam. Students will be provided two chance to repeat the course in the next regular exam. The repeat exam is for the theory paper only. Still, the student secure the “F” grade in the repeat exam then he/she shall not be eligible to appear for the supplementary exam for the same course. If a student is unable to secure the P grade even after appearing twice in the repeat exam then the studentship of such student shall be cancelled from that programme.

About CUO

Central University of Orissa (CUO) was established by the Parliament under the Central Universities Act, 2009. It is one of the 15 new Central Universities established by the Government of India during the UGC 11th Plan period. CUO is located at Sunabeda Town, Koraput District in the Indian state of Odisha.  The University has 7 different Schools and 14 Departments.

The university offers UG / PG programmes and M.Phil. / Ph.D. programmes. The main campus of the University, covering an area of 430.37 acres broadly comes under Sunabeda Municipality (Urban area) and is close to Hindustan Aeronautics Limited (HAL) and Naval Armament Depot (NAD) at Sunabeda. The admission of students for all the programmes offered by the University is on the basis of the Entrance Examination
